Russia U18 will compete at the Five Nations in Sochi

04.02.2019
Between the 5th and 9th of February, the under 18 Russian national team will compete in a Five Nations tournament in Sochi.

These following players will represent Russia U18:

Goalkeepers: Yaroslav Askarov (SKA-Varyagi), Vladimir Sartakov (Avto), Vsevolod Skotnikov (Krasnaya Armiya).

Defensemen: Nikolai Burenov (Russkie Vityazi), Roman Bychkov, Ilya Mironov, (both Loko), Nikita Vaschenko (SKA-Varyagi), Alexander Kirpichnikov (Belie Medvedi), Ivan Rogov (Almaz), Semyon Chistyakov (Tolpar).

Forwards: Rodion Amirov (Tolpar), Maxim Groshev (Reaktor), Arseniy Gritsyuk, Yegor Chinakhov (both Omskie Yastreby), Daniil Gutik, Ilya Nikolaev (both Loko), Dmitry Zaitsev (Russkie Vityazi), Ilya Loza (Mamonty Yugry), Takhir Mingachev (TSK VVS), Vasily Podkolzin, Alexei Tsyplakov (both SKA-1946), Yegor Spiridonov, Dmitry Sheshin (both Stalnie Lisy), Yegor Spiridonov, Dmitry Sheshin (both Stalnie Lisy), Yegor Chizhikov (Almaz).

Tournament schedule:

February 5, Russia - Sweden, 18:30
February 6, Russia - Czech Republic, 18:30
February 8, Russia - Finland, 18:30
February 9, Russia - USA, 18:30
